MUMBAI: Shah Rukh Khan, who was last seen in Zero, made a hush-hush visit to St Columba’s in New Delhi where he studied back in the days.
While visiting his school, many memories came back to Shah Rukh’s mind and he was all smiles as he met up with the students and administration. In the photos shared by fan clubs, we can see Shah Rukh striking a happy pose with students as well as teachers of his prestigious school. SRK is among the alumni of St Columba’s and hence, he visited his school to meet up with the students and teachers. According to a report in ANI, students were overwhelmed to see Shah Rukh and it was a joyous moment for all as he struck poses with them for photos. As per the report, a student even was moved to tears on seeing Shah Rukh in person.
While posing with students for photos, Shah Rukh cleared various rumours about him related to him being the captain of the sports team or him liking the ‘chemistry lab’ and more. The Fan actor left students elated when he did the iconic SRK pose with them. King Khan even clicked photos with the administration and teachers. Shah Rukh met Brother EV Miranda and 18 fortunate students who were part of the school's music and theatre society.
